Job Description


Description:

You will be the Contracts Management Sr for the LRASM Contracts team. Our team is responsible for providing critical support to the contract management team by reviewing and interpreting contract requirements, leading proposal efforts, and coordinating contract negotiation and administration activities.



What You Will Be Doing


As the Contracts Management Sr you will be responsible for reviewing and interpreting contract requirements, leading and coordinating efforts in preparing proposals, and negotiating contracts. You will also manage contract administration, customer contact activities, and advise leadership and program management on contractual rights, obligations, and risks.


Your responsibilities will include, but are not limited to:



  • Provide contracts administration support in reviewing and interpreting contract requirements and contract change impacts.

  • Lead and coordinate efforts in preparing proposals in response to solicitations.

  • Negotiate contracts and administer contracts to ensure proper contract fulfillment.

  • Advise leadership and program management of contractual rights, obligations, and risks.

  • Maintain historical contract information and compile and analyze data.

Basic Qualifications:
• Contract life cycle experience including proposals, negotiations, administration, and closeout.
• Develop, negotiate, and execute contracts supporting production, facilitization and rate ramp acceleration.
• Possess basic working knowledge of the Federal Acquisition Regulations (FAR) and Defense Acquisition Regulations Supplement (DFARS).
• Providing business advice and guidance to other functions
•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ure contract requirements are met and risks are mitigated
• Develop and maintain relationships with internal and external stakeholders
• Coordinate solutions to contractual issues and customer concerns
• Ensure contractual compliance with all laws and regulations
• Lead and support audits with internal and external audit teams and agencies
• Secret Security Clearance with CV or Investigation within past 5 years
